V-Belts The TB Woods 5/8VP4500 Band V-Belt is engineered for high-performance applications, providing exceptional durability and reliability in power transmission. This V-belt is part of the 8V section, designed to meet the rigorous demands of industrial environments, ensuring efficient operation in various machinery and conveyor systems.

I really didn’t use them yet but the belts I received were actually Carlisle belts which are made by Timken. I had ordered a belt that I knew was Carlisle at the same time to try out the difference brands and it was the same belt. The only difference was the TB Woods belt was $10 more per belt so you might as well just buy the Carlisle/ Timken directly.
